While installing a new feeder, there was a rigging failure on a come along which resulted in the cables failing and dropping the feeder on EE's toes. EE was wearing steel toed boots, which prevented serious injury, resulting in EE's big toes being broken. EE is on limited light duty as EE is temporarily in a walking boot.
